Foreshadowing in the Outlander chapter

The birth certificate is probably an element of foreshadowing. Claire will know that if Brianna goes to her own time, she will need that birth certificate. At this point, there’s no real reason for Claire to consider Brianna leaving the past. None of them know if the baby and Brianna will be able to make it through together.

However, it’s clear that Claire is preparing for it. And this does foreshadow a storyline. It’s not this baby who Bree will need to risk the stones for but her next one with Roger.

Adapting the Drums of Autumn chapter

This chapter wasn’t used for the series. Claire didn’t create the birth certificate, although there was a quick discussion about Roger. Brianna wanted to stay at River Run in case Roger returned, but together, she and Claire agreed that it would be best going back to Fraser’s Ridge.

I don’t think the birth certificate part would have been added even if the show kept the next few chapters of Drums of Autumn. If it was used, it would have just been a quick view of Claire writing it out unless the show decided to keep Jamie’s uncertainty about Brianna and Roger returning to her.

While these moments are great for the book, they don’t always work well in a TV show. With the knowledge that Outlander Season 5 was happening, the writers could work on ending the season in a traditional way for a TV show. There was that storyline for Season 5 clear with the arrest warrant for Murtagh. For me, this worked just right for the show.
